We tell Luke Ball that we are going to take you in the PSD or ND,so make it easy for us and enter the PSD and let us take another young kid.

There's no guarantee Saints will win a flag,they have 6 A Graders and the rest good footballers but are very well coached with a great gameplan.

There's no guarantee the Flogpies will win a flag,they played 6 top 4 teams this year and went 1-5 and the win was against the Bulldogs by 1 point and they played us twice in the first 8 rounds for a guaranteed 8 points and played interstate 4 times.The Pies are further away than most people realise and Jack Anthony and Cloke aren't setting the world on fire,Medhurst is shot and Daisy Thomas is the new blond pretty boy outside receiving Woewodin.

Is it so disastrous to come to the Dees,everyone outside our club carry on like we've won the spoon for the last 10 years,forgetting the fact that we were the no. 1 Victorian team in 2006 before the worst 2 years of injuries in our history sent us plummetting to the bottom of the ladder.

Luke,either way your a DEE.
